For many of us, bathrooms are the location in our house that we go to for pampering. Thus, it is important when evaluating bathroom remodeling ideas to create a comfortable and tranquil environment rather than simply progressing the esthetics. Creating a soothing bathroom environment may include installing a radiant floor heating system, choosing warm lighting, adding the perfect concrete textured tiles, and so much more. For example, the radiant floor heating system helps alleviate the problem of cold tiles in the morning, and while it can add to the cost of remodeling, it can also become your room’s primary heat source. Incorporating a radiant floor heating system into your bathroom remodeling project also provides for increased energy efficiency due to the warmth retained in the tiles, even after the heater is turned off. When considering the various bathroom remodeling options, homeowners should evaluate both present and future needs, such as easy-to-use controls, grab bars, shower seats, shower enclosures, smart systems, wall-mounted sinks, and walk-in baths. Several of these features can be very useful to aging populations and can also increase the resale value of your home.

Bathroom lighting, often the most ignored element in bathroom design, has become an essential trend among homeowners since it momentously contributes to the general ambiance of the room. To achieve soft and mellow lighting in the bathroom, homeowners and high-end designers today are installing ceiling-mounted light fixtures and for task light and going for the option of installing two wall scones on each side of the large mirror in the bathroom. To accentuate the look of the bathroom, high-end designers and bathroom remodelers are using modern bathroom lighting fixtures in geometrical designs, which are available in chrome, steel and nickel, and other materials.

To help coagulate the appearance and practicality of your bathroom, you as a homeowner can consider updating your cabinets in a contemporary style. There are various options to choose from when it comes to bathroom cabinets, including custom-built cabinets. You can even ask your contractor or designer to paint the cabinets with any of the latest colors, including navy, off-white, beige, gold, rust, copper, dove grey, or peach. And for contrast, you can accent with pale-colored countertops and wall and floor tiles. To make the bathroom look even more stylish and modern, you can also use stone tiles on one or more of the shower walls. Stone tiles will create a spa-like feel and offer a touch of class and sophistication to the bathroom. Marble or concrete stone flooring also adds beauty and refinement to the room, and for a rugged appearance, a limestone or travertine floor is best.

Green remodeling has also become very popular with home improvement remodeling. Many homeowners are installing dual-use or low-flow toilets, low-water use shower heads, energy efficient lights, and other green building items like recycled glass tiles or countertops and sustainable woods. Opting for green remodeling is an environment-friendly choice that you can feel good about.
